14TH INTERNATIONAL WATER ASSOCIATION (IWA) SPECIALIST CONFERENCE


The conference will be hosted by the IWA Watershed and River Basin Management Specialist Group in partnership with the Water Institute for Southern Africa (WISA) and IWA-South Africa (IWA-SA), and will address cutting edge issues related to sustainable watershed management, with a special focus on emerging issues related to climate change.
Conference topics will include climate change, achieving the Sustainable Development Goals (SDGs), water governance, improving water resource management with a focus on water quality, eutrophication, hydrological assessments, groundwater, and floodplain management, advancing participatory interaction in these processes. Furthermore, these themes should consider the latest trends in negotiating tensions in basin management including but not limited to mining, underground gas extraction, the urban/rural interface, as well as the water-energy-food nexus.
